DD-R23 Ku-band medium-range four-element array radar
The DD - R23 Ku - band medium - range four - element array radar is designed with a state - of - the - art system that is fully solid - state, fully coherent, and incorporates a pulse Doppler mechanism. This advanced setup endows the radar with the remarkable ability to conduct all - weather detection and issue early warnings specifically for "low, small, slow" targets. These types of targets are often difficult to detect due to their unique characteristics, but the DD - R23 radar is well - equipped to handle them.
To further enhance its detection capabilities, the system makes use of cutting - edge machine learning and AI recognition technologies. These technologies are based on two crucial aspects: "micro - Doppler signatures" and "flight path features." By leveraging these elements, the radar system can achieve an ultra - low false alarm rate. This is of utmost importance as it ensures that the information provided is highly reliable.
In terms of target detection and classification, the DD - R23 radar is extremely effective. It can accurately detect and categorize a wide range of targets. These include drones, which have become increasingly prevalent in various applications and pose both security and operational challenges. Light aircraft, with their relatively smaller size and lower flight altitudes, are also within the radar's detection scope. Helicopters, known for their vertical take - off and landing capabilities and unique flight patterns, can be easily identified. Powered triplanes, airships, and airborne balloons are additional targets that the radar can effectively detect and classify, making it a versatile and reliable tool for monitoring airspace.
The product is equipped with comprehensive target monitoring and analysis capabilities. It enables target positioning, trajectory display, and playback functions on the map. Simultaneously, it presents key parameters such as target distance, azimuth, elevation, and speed in real time. The system incorporates built-in data recording and storage functionality, capable of completely saving target trajectory data and radar status information, and supports subsequent data playback and query operations.
Utilizing AI recognition technology based on "micro-Doppler features" and "track features," the product demonstrates powerful target classification and identification capabilities. It can accurately recognize various target types, including drones, birds, people, and vehicles. The system integrates advanced machine learning technology, enabling it to autonomously adapt to the current environment and commence operation directly without the need for manual parameter adjustment.
To guarantee reliable all-weather operation, the product is equipped with cloud and rain noise suppression capabilities, effectively eliminating interference under adverse weather conditions. The software interface offers flexible parameter configuration options, enabling users to adjust settings such as elevation coverage, target update rate, and monitoring range according to their requirements. Moreover, the product features automatic compensation functions for independent positioning, orientation, elevation, and roll angles, ensuring measurement accuracy. During system operation, users can fully monitor the equipment's working conditions through real-time status monitoring functionality, ensuring the stable and efficient operation of the system.
